I n recent years, the hardwood flooring category has ceded market share to the likes of competing hard surface segments such as resilient (namely LVT/SPC/WPC) as well as laminate and ceramic—all of which have made strides in mimicking the wood-look visuals. At the same time, many of these alternative product segments have also excelled in the performance department, thanks to ongoing innovations in waterproof/water-resistant technologies.

Dallas, Texas—Daltile launched its newest porcelain tile collection: Cohesion—an assortment of concrete-look ColorBody porcelain tile. Featuring a range of pleasing neutrals, these large format tiles are ideal for commercial spaces, according to the company. “If a space requires peak performance and outstanding durability as well as the chic aesthetic of a concrete visual, Daltile’s new Cohesion is the perfect flooring choice,” said Laura Grilli, director of product design for Dal-Tile.

Orlando, Fla.—Coverings, North America’s premier ceramic tile and natural stone event, has officially commenced event registration, special-rate hotel reservations and award program submissions for Coverings 2023, scheduled to take place here April 18-21, 2023, at the Orange County Convention Center. Professionals from all segments of the tile and stone industry can now easily register to attend Coverings 2023 at Coverings.com.

S ome flooring distributors grow by taking market share from weaker competitors; others do it through acquisition. E.J. Welch & Company’s ascent from unranked wholesaler to No. 6 (projected 2022 sales of $230 million) has been all-encompassing—the basketball equivalent of a full-court press. Within a roughly two-year span, E.J. Welch has developed and implemented a strategic plan that entails customer service, pricing, procurement, marketing and sales.

After months of price increases due to increasing freight costs, price reductions are beginning to surface. O ver the last two and a half years it seemed as if no product category was safe from the incessant price increases being felt across the board. As suppliers announced price hikes on an almost monthly basis, most attributed the increases to the skyrocketing cost of freight , which began to rise about six months after the pandemic hit the U.S. in early 2020.

The benefits of driverless trucks and freight include reducing fuel consumption and alleviating supply chain delays. W ith 70% of all goods in the U.S. moved by the trucking industry, the need for a robust work force is apparent. The problem? There is an estimated 80,500-plus shortfall of drivers, a figure forecast to reach 162,000 by 2030, according to the American Trucking Association (ATA).

San Fransico, Calif.—The U.S. Green Building Council (USGBC) updated the primary version of the LEED green building certification program, LEED v4, to more directly address carbon emissions and climate change. The updates will raise the threshold of LEED v4 to encourage greater energy performance, aligning LEED v4 with the rigor of LEED v4.1, which raised the bar on energy and climate upon its release in 2018, according to the USGBC.
